On February 6, 2026, Heartflow (HTFL) disclosed two insider trading transactions. Shareholder Bain Capital Life Sciences Investors, LLC, holding more than 10% of shares, sold 2,000,000 shares on February 5, 2026.

【Recent Insider Transactions】

| Disclosure Date | Position | Name | Transaction Date | Buy/Sell | Quantity | Price per Share/USD | Total Amount/USD | |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| --- | | February 6, 2026 | Shareholder with over 10% | Bain Capital Life Sciences Investors, LLC | February 4, 2026 | Sell | 2,000,000 | 28.05 | 56.1 million | | February 6, 2026 | Director | Cullivan Julie A | February 5, 2026 | Sell | 8,000 | 27.32 | 218,600 | | December 17, 2025 | Director | Lightcap Jeffrey C | December 16, 2025 | Buy | 40,000 | 26.34 | 1.0537 million | | November 12, 2025 | Director | Farquhar John C.M. | November 7, 2025 | Sell | 1,339 | 32.56 | 43,600 | | November 12, 2025 | Executive | Rogers Campbell | November 7, 2025 | Sell | 439 | 32.56 | 14,300 | | November 12, 2025 | Executive | Jones Marie L. | November 7, 2025 | Sell | 81 | 32.56 | 2,637.36 | | November 12, 2025 | Executive | Verghese Vikram | November 7, 2025 | Sell | 471 | 32.56 | 15,300 |

【Company Information】

Heartflow, Inc. was incorporated in 2007 under Delaware law. Heartflow pioneered the use of software and artificial intelligence to provide a more accurate and clinically effective non-invasive solution for diagnosing and managing coronary artery disease, which is a leading cause of death worldwide. Their new platform leverages artificial intelligence and advanced computational fluid dynamics to create personalized 3D models of patients' hearts from a single coronary computed tomography angiography (CTA) scan, a specialized imaging type that provides detailed images of the heart arteries. Their Heartflow platform offers insights into blood flow, stenosis, plaque volume, and composition, overcoming the limitations of traditional non-invasive imaging tests that rely on indirect measurements of coronary artery disease, which can lead to higher false-negative and false-positive rates, as demonstrated by their precise trials.
